Alabama Women’s Tennis Travels to Compete in Seminole All-Conference Showdown
11/3/2016 6:28:00 PM | Women's Tennis
TUSCALOOSA, Ala. – Members of the Alabama women's tennis team will travel to Tallahassee, Fla., this weekend to compete in the Seminole All-Conference Showdown at Florida State University. There are six schools competing in the three-day event, which is set to start on Friday, Nov. 4.
Alabama will have five student-athletes that will compete over the weekend, including seniors Danielle Spielmann and Joanna Savva, junior Smith Hinton and freshmen Maddie Pothoff and Juliana Valero.
There will be two rounds of doubles with one round of singles to follow on Friday. On Saturday, there will be one round of doubles, followed by one round of singles. Play will conclude on Sunday with the final round of singles.
